Last month, Migos released their Rick Ross-assisted "Black Bottles," and now the stunt-worthy cut is getting visual treatment. The Atlanta trio put the video out following reports of an altercation with Chief Keef's GBE crew in Washington, D.C. In the lavish black-and-white video, the MMG rapper and the "Handsome and Wealthy" rhymers flaunt gold chains, luxury cars and, of course, Luc Belaire Rare Rosé. Rich Gang member Young Thug made a guest appearance. "Sippin' rose, the day I had a court date / Trynna f--k lil mama / I don't really like no foreplay / Talkin' all that s--t, I'll put that price up on your toupe / I hit 'em in the mouth / He thought he had a damn toothache," Offset raps on the track.
